Aside from the fact that I really dislike this cover, a pretty good Spider-Man volume! The Chameleon storyline was probably the best aspect of this volume, as it was the most tense. I was hooked while reading it, and Peter Parker really can't catch a break. We get a little re-introduction as to what's been happening with MJ between now and Brand New Day, which was a helpful refresher. The art wasn't always my favorite, but you know. It is how it is.
